COUGAR to Release Immersa Pro Gaming Headset

Representatives of the popular gaming gear brand COUGAR announced that the company has added a new headset to its line-up. COUGAR introduced the Immersa Pro gaming headset – the worthy successor of the well-known COUGAR Immersa.

The Immersa Pro is widely promoted as the most powerful headset in COUGAR’s portfolio. What makes it different from its predecessor is the availability of 7.1 Virtual Surround Audio and a USB connectivity option. The Immersa Pro features 50mm drivers, while the Immersa headset has 40 mm drivers. The soon-to-be-released headset also boasts an ergonomic design and RGB lighting features.

The integration of a 7.1 Virtual Surround sound is a giant leap towards providing customers with a gaming accessory that is in-line with the products unleashed by COUGAR’s fearsome rivals.

The RGB backlight is yet another improvement that is not present in the Immersa headset. Users will be able to choose between 16.8 million colors and adjust the patterns to their liking.

As for the sound quality, the Immersa Pro comes with 50mm Neodymium drivers that ensure rich audio.

The new headset has a metallic design and a suspended headband that distributes the weight evenly and allows prolonged use. The Pro headset also possesses omnidirectional adaptive ear shells and 100mm ear pads that ensure user’s comfort and isolate the environmental noise. The headset controls are located on the earcups.

The Immersa Pro headset has a retractable microphone and LED lights alerting the user when the microphone is on/muted.

The headset is fully customizable via the COUGAR UIX software. It is compatible with desktop computers, laptops, mobile devices, consoles, and handheld consoles.

COUGAR is yet to specify a release date. At the time of writing, the pre-order of the Immersa Pro headset is not possible either. Still, the headset is expected to become available at some major online retailers on August 17th at a suggested price of $89.99.
